4. 5G Will Speed up AR/VR Revolution
The widespread adoption of 5G technology will have a transformative impact on the AR/VR landscape. With its ultra-fast data transfer capabilities and low latency, 5G will pave the way for seamless and immersive AR/VR experiences. Users will enjoy higher-quality content, reduced lag, and faster response times, leading to a more immersive and realistic virtual environment.
The enhanced network capabilities of 5G will also enable AR/VR applications to offload intensive processing tasks to the cloud, reducing the hardware requirements for devices. As a result, AR/VR experiences will become more accessible to a broader audience, and businesses can offer more immersive solutions without compromising on performance.

5. Advent of WebAR
AR experiences were previously limited to mobile applications, requiring users to download and install specific software. The rise of WebAR eliminates this barrier, as users can now interact with augmented reality directly through web browsers like Google Chrome and Mozilla Firefox.
WebAR technology will make AR experiences more accessible, allowing users to access AR content without the need for dedicated apps. This inclusivity will lead to increased usage and a broader user base, driving the growth of AR applications in various fields, from e-commerce and marketing to education and entertainment.

8. Use of XR in Healthcare as a Medical Device
Extended Reality (XR), encompassing AR, MR, and VR, is playing a transformative role in the healthcare industry. In 2023, healthcare professionals will be integrating XR technologies as valuable medical devices for a wide range of applications.
AR is empowering medical practitioners with real-time, augmented information during surgeries and medical procedures. It provides surgeons with vital patient data, overlaying it onto the surgical field for precise guidance. This improves accuracy, reduces the risk of errors, and enhances patient outcomes.
MR combines virtual elements with the real world, offering medical students and professionals interactive and immersive training experiences. Surgeons can rehearse complex procedures, and medical students can explore anatomy in 3D, deepening their understanding and refining their skills.
VR applications in healthcare include pain management, exposure therapy, and rehabilitation. Patients can benefit from immersive experiences that distract them from pain or phobias, while therapists can use VR simulations to aid in physical and psychological rehabilitation.
Establishing XR platforms as medical devices requires adherence to strict regulations concerning data security, privacy, and patient safety. To navigate these challenges successfully, healthcare organizations often seek support from specialized medical app development services.

9. Emergence of AR-based Indoor Navigation
Traditional navigation solutions have often struggled to provide accurate guidance indoors due to the limitations of GPS signals. AR-based indoor navigation overcomes this challenge by using visual markers and computer vision to pinpoint a user’s location and orientation within the indoor environment.
AR navigation applications provide interactive, real-time instructions through users’ AR-enabled devices, such as smartphones or smart glasses. Users can access directions, follow virtual arrows, and receive relevant information about points of interest in their vicinity.
